Cybersecurity of Autonomous Vehicles

The research project on cybersecurtiy is dedicated to real-time encryption of feedback control and sensory signals. This includes cryptology, i.e., the practice and study of techniques for secure communication in the presence of adversarial behavior, using stream-chiper algorithms, synchronization, and authentication methods. The goal is resilence against navigation spoofing and hijacking of unmanned autonomous vehicles.

A cryptographic toolbox for feedback control systems containing C-style C++ implementations of the cryptographical algorithms has been made available as a GitHub repository:

https://github.com/pettsol/CryptoToolbox

All implementations have been verified by official test vectors, and are provided as-is. The toolbox is described in detail in https://www.mic-journal.no/ABS/MIC-2020-4-3.asp/
